What’s on the 2026 Nebraska Softball Schedule?
The Nebraska softball schedule for 2026 kicks off February 6-8 at the UTSA Invitational in San Antonio, Texas, with 56 games, including 23 in the Big Ten. Picture this: you’re planning a spring weekend around the Huskers’ home opener against UCLA at Bowlin Stadium—a game that could draw a record crowd. The season also includes trips to Clearwater, Florida, and Stillwater, Oklahoma, for high-stakes tournaments. Check huskers.com for updates, as the schedule (released June 10, 2025) might shift.

Players Who’ll Steal the Show
Nebraska’s roster is stacked, led by Jordyn Bahl, who was a 2025 USA Softball Player of the Year finalist with a 0.51 ERA in limited action last season. Then there’s Alexis Jensen, a Gretna grad and 2025 MaxPreps Second Team All-American, bringing her 0.29 high school ERA to the college stage. Tickets and Streams for High School Games
NSAA championships use GoFan for tickets, which means you need your phone—no printed tickets or screenshots work. If you’re tech-challenged, don’t worry: venues like Hastings have kiosks for debit or credit card purchases. For streaming, nsaahome.org offers free or cheap webcasts for state finals. Nebraska Softball’s Past and Future
The Huskers’ Storied History
Nebraska’s softball program is a juggernaut, with 27 NCAA Tournament trips and 7 Women’s College World Series appearances, ranking among the top 15 programs nationally. They’ve won 20 conference titles, and their 31 Academic All-Americans are third-most in NCAA history. Compared to Big Ten rivals like Michigan, Nebraska’s consistency is unmatched. Huskers vs. Other Nebraska Teams
Nebraska’s softball scene isn’t just the Huskers. The Nebraska softball schedule covers the Cornhuskers (Big Ten), Omaha Mavericks (Summit League), Concordia Bulldogs (NAIA), and UNK Lopers (NCAA DII). The Huskers play on a national stage, while Omaha keeps it regional, and Concordia develops local stars like 2025 NAIA All-American Alyssa Blank.
